|Removing tree nodes from Git Repositories view [message #1734961]
||Tue, 14 June 2016 08:14
| Vlad Acretoaie
Registered: April 2014
I am including the EGit plug-in as part of an RCP application I am developing. However, I would like to hide some parts of the EGit UI.
The aspect I am looking at now is removing some nodes from the containment tree (CommonViewer) displayed in the Git Repositories view. By default, every repository shown in this view has the "Tags" and "References" sub-nodes. How could I prevent these nodes from being shown?
I had some success hiding other UI elements using Activities, but I think this approach does not work in this case (Activities can only hide UI elements declared in a plugin.xml file).
Another approach I have looked into is programmatically adding a ViewerFilter to the CommonViewer. However, it seems this will only allow me to filter an entire repository from the view, not the sub-nodes displayed for each repository.
Thanks in advance!
Powered by FUDForum
. Page generated in 0.02095 seconds